Jerry Lee Lewis is an American singer and pianist, he has been described as “rock and roll’s first great wild man” and one of the most influential pianists of the 20th century.

Lee was born to a poor farming family in eastern Louisiana. He started playing the piano as a child with his cousins Mickey Gilley (later a popular country music singer) and Jimmy Swaggart (later a popular televangelist).

He started recording in late 1956 and he recorded his greatest hit “Great Balls of Fire” in 1957.

Lewis recorded 17 top 10 singles between 1968 and 1977. In 1977, Lewis was one of the most bankable country stars in the world, in 1986, he was in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ame.

In 2006, he released another album titled Last Man Standing, it stayed at No. 1 for two weeks.
